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- The company scaled its revenue from $9.5 billion in 2021 to nearly $19 billion in the past year, doubling its net income from $2 billion to over $4 billion [49] - Free cash flow also doubled from $3 billion to over $6 billion in the last fiscal year [49] - The stock performance over the last five years has increased more than three times compared to the S&P Software and Services ETF [50]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- TurboTax Live grew 47%, becoming a $2 billion business [39] - QuickBooks Live, which utilizes human intelligence, doubled in growth over the last year [40] - The mid-market segment grew by 40%, indicating strong demand for the Intuit Enterprise Suite [40]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- International revenue currently accounts for 8% of the company's total revenue [53] - The total addressable market is over $300 billion, with significant opportunities in the mid-market segment [19][32]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The company aims to create a system of intelligence that does all the work for customers, from lead to cash and credit to wealth [15][28] - The strategy includes three big bets: delivering done-for-you experiences, accelerating money benefits for customers, and focusing on the mid-market segment [29][32] - The company emphasizes the integration of AI and human intelligence to enhance customer experiences [28][35] Management's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management expressed confidence in the company's growth trajectory, citing a nearly fourfold increase in size from $5 billion to almost $20 billion over the past years [16] - The focus remains on solving complex problems for consumers and businesses, with a commitment to doubling household savings rates and improving business success rates [25][18] - Management acknowledged areas of constructive dissatisfaction, particularly in the growth of Mailchimp and international markets, but expressed confidence in leadership and plans [17] Other Important Information - The company has a strong focus on culture and values, emphasizing integrity and customer-centricity [24][23] - The integration of technology and human intelligence is seen as essential for delivering value to customers [35] Q&A Session Questions and Answers Question: What is the company's current relationship to Human Rights Campaign's corporate index? - The company is rated by various organizations, including those focused on sustainability and the Human Rights Campaign [47] Question: What is Intuit doing to improve the message and increase value for retail investors? - The management team focuses on executing a strategy that has scaled revenue and net income significantly over the past five years, returning two-thirds of free cash flow to shareholders [49][50] Question: What percentage of Intuit's revenue is coming from international markets today, and what is the strategy to increase that? - Currently, 8% of revenue is international, with a global strategy focused on executing unique strategies for different geographies [53] Question: Will AI agents be coming to TurboTax? - Yes, AI agents are already part of the consumer platform and TurboTax, aimed at delivering customer benefits [54] Question: Would a sale or spinoff of QuickBooks' desktop business line be considered in future plans? - No, the company intends to continue serving its desktop customers as part of its integrated platform strategy [60]
